Job Description

eir evo talent are currently seeking applicants for a Senior Network Engineer. This is aday rate contractlocated with our client inDublin, Ireland. The period of the contract is6 months. Responsibilities and Duties Completing relevant project artefacts for Network focused projects (High Level Design, Low Level Design, Change Requests and Acceptance into Service Artefacts). Implementing solutions for network projects. Review project designs and change requests to ensure business process improvements have been undertaken and requirements are documented correctly. Knowledge transfer & training to relevant Service Team Working with the PMO to ensure projects run smoothly. Providing input to the development and promotion of technical standards & templates e.g. architecture assessment documents. Assisting in the prioritisation of work requests with the PMO and Business. Experience and Competencies Expert knowledge of WAN/LAN Technologies. Experience of design, configuration & implementation for Data Centre and branch office networks. Excellent knowledge of Wireless Technologies. Knowledge of Network IP Address Design & Optimisation. Good understanding of routing protocols (OSPF and BGP). Demonstrated ability to deliver service in high demand / pressure circumstances. Excellent communication skills with demonstrated ability to communicate accurately and clearly to business and IT users. Good problem solving, reporting and documentation skills. Good presentation skills & ability to host meetings to an audience. Demonstrated ability to work on own initiative as well as in a team environment. Strong interpersonal skills. Demonstrated ability to recognise when to prioritise & report clearly on service demand. Good Knowledge of latest vendor offerings and industry trends. Qualifications and Certifications Relevant Bachelors Degree in IT, Computer Science, Engineering, or related area. Experience working with third party vendors including ISP, Cloud Suppliers and Telcos in the Irish Market. Minimum of 5 years technical experience in large enterprise network environment.
